Nigeria aims to be world's largest cocoa producer

Minister of Agriculture, Audu Ogbeh

 -The federal government plans to improve cocoa production in Nigeria
- A committee was established and saddled with the responsibility of achieving this
- Nigeria is the seventh largest producer of coca in the world
The President Muhammadu Buhari-led federal government has announced plans to become the world largest producer and exporter of cocoa in a move some have touted as a way of stopping the country’s over-dependence on oil.

Vanguard reports that this was disclosed by Chief Audu Ogbeh who is the minister of of agriculture at the launch of the Cocoa Re-launch Committee led by Dr Olayiwola Oluwole in Abuja.
The minister said the ambition of the government to reach the top of the ladder and be the world largest producer was possible with the new committee.
He said: “In-house here we can say is a shame for us to be number seven on the list of cocoa producers in the world, but we must reverse it to be at the top and that is why we are here. This is the time to do it and no other time than to do it now."
